-
[Oracle管理] 请教 oracle 会自己保存一些建表 建立试图,包括建立索引的脚本么
请问oracle会自己保存一些建表建立试图,包括建立索引的脚本么?比方我建表createtabletable2as(selctcol1,col2,。。。。where条件1and条件2or条件。。。。。fromtable1)过了一段时间,我忘记当初这个table2是如何建立的话,有没有地方能看到当初我...
42
热度 -
[Oracle管理] 提取字段中的数目字
提取字段中的数字大家好,初学数据库,请问怎么提取字符字段中的数字,字段为varchar2,数字部分包含小数。在线急等回复------解决方案--------------------肯定不可以。用正则表达式,把0-9的数据都取出来------解决方案--------------------有字符串to...
62
热度 -
[Oracle管理] 一个Oracle分区表有关问题
一个Oracle分区表问题有多张表,每月下来,数据都上600w条,因为每小时都会导入一批数据,请问在对这些表做分区表时,是给每张表的每个分区时都独立一个表空间好,还是所有表,对于同一时间段的分区,用一个表空间好?------解决方案--------------------对于同一时间段的分区,用一个...
34
热度 -
[Oracle管理] 各位有没有碰下过有主键,但是数据仍有重复的情况
各位有没有碰上过有主键,但是数据仍有重复的情况?我碰上了这种情况,不知道怎么处理.情况是这样的:表里面有几个字段,A,B,C,D等其中A字段是number类型,并且是表的主键字段当查询时,使用select*from表whereC='指定值'查出来结果,发现有几条记录。奇怪的是,每条记录字段A值都是一...
22
热度 -
[Oracle管理] 安插数据时报空间不足
插入数据时报空间不足空间是bigfile,自动扩展的在插入数据时报错:ORA-01658:unabletocreateINITIALextentforsegmentintablespacexxxxx这个是什么原因?搜索了一下,这个错误一般是建表或导数据时有create动作时才会发生吧?INITIAL...
27
热度 -
[Oracle管理] 如何向数据库中添加大量数据(oracle)
怎么向数据库中添加大量数据(oracle)现在有一个表,idNUMBERNOTNULL,timeDATENOTNULL,a1NUMBERNOTNULL,a2NUMBERNOTNULL,a3NUMBERNOTNULL,a4NUMBERNOTNULL,a5NUMBERNOTNULL,a6NUMBERNO...
43
热度 -
[Oracle管理] 若是通过web服务器连到oracle下的,该怎么验证oracle的连接状况
若是通过web服务器连到oracle上的,该如何验证oracle的连接状况?若是通过web服务器连到oracle上的,如何考察有多少人正接在自己的oracle上?求考察连接oracle状况的SQL文!------解决方案--------------------SQLcode--当前数据库连接用户SE...
75
热度 -
[Oracle管理] 字段连接有关问题
字段连接问题,在线等现有一张表,内容如下:IDNAMEA1张三a1张三b2李四a3王五a3王五b3王五c通过查询得出如下结果:IDNAMEA1张三a,b2李四a3王五a,b,c要达到这种查询结果,语句应该怎么写?------解决方案--------------------wm_concatselec...
6
热度 -
[Oracle管理] 关于伪行的有关问题,求高手!
关于伪行的问题,求高手!!!假设有一个表只有书名和作者,一共有10行,那求第五到第十行的书名和作者,除了用minus外,即(selectrownum,title,authorfromwhererownum<11minusselectrownum,title,authorfromwhererow...
68
热度 -
[Oracle管理] 查询时 =与like 的差异
查询时=与like的区别select*froms_empwherelower(last_name)=lower('PATEL')select*froms_empwherelower(last_name)likelower('PATEL')用=与like得到的效果一样啊,上面的精准查找用“=”没问题,...
37
热度 -
[Oracle管理] oracle与sql,生手求教
oracle与sql,新手求教sql基本语句用oracle怎么写?oracle相对于sql有什么好处?------解决方案--------------------各种数据库基本上语句肯定都是增删该基本语法差不多------解决方案--------------------[code=sql]--查询系...
16
热度 -
[Oracle管理] ORACLE10g+ASM 批改processes,重启无法生效,why
ORACLE10g+ASM修改processes,重启无法生效,why?SQL>altersystemsetprocesses=1200scope=spfile;SQL>createpfilefromspfile;SQL>shutdownimeediateSQL>startu...
604
热度 -
[Oracle管理] oracle 11g 如何看 sql文 性能
oracle11g怎么看sql文性能?我需要写个大sql文,有几种写法,我想看看哪个更优化。还有一个问题,我的sql需要查询几个表,怎么建立索引呢?把主键外键都加索引?------解决方案--------------------看下执行计划就可以了SQLcode--添加索引:createindex索...
480
热度 -
[Oracle管理] 在已有字段(时间)下减去或者增加一个小时,如何写
在已有字段(时间)上减去或者增加一个小时,怎么写现在我表xslist时间字段kprq举例为2009-3-1916:35:58我想要在这个时间上减去一个小时得到2009-3-1915:35:58update语句应该怎么写,求助哈?------解决方案--------------------SQLcod...
85
热度 -
[Oracle管理] 怎么从重复数据中找出日期最后的一条?
如何从重复数据中找出日期最后的一条???如何从重复数据中找出日期最后的一条???tbgc_id是唯一值,不会重复ass_segment1是物料号,可能会重复std_item_id是标准机号,会重复表一tbgc_idass_segment1std_item_idcreation_date56815NB...
46
热度 -
[Oracle管理] sql 优化解决思路
sql优化SELECTL_SUPPKEY,COUNT(*)FROMLINEITEMGROUPBYL_SUPPKEYUNIONSELECTS_SUPPKEY,0FROMSUPPLIERWHERES_SUPPKEYNOTIN(SELECTL_SUPPKEYFROMLINEITEM);这样一个sql,怎么...
58
热度 -
[Oracle管理] oracle select where in 排序,运用聚合函数排序
oracleselectwherein排序,使用聚合函数排序selecta.commo_no,sum(b.charge)fromsale_comma,sale_masterbwherea.exchange_no=b.exchange_noanda.commo_noin(1000003916,1000...
76
热度 -
[Oracle管理] 对一个数据表的访问忽然变得很慢
对一个数据表的访问突然变得很慢?上个周selectcount(*)fromtable1;2秒内就可以出结果从这个周开始,执行这条语句,要30多秒,而且表里面的数据量只是稍微增加了一点,5%不到请问,可能什么原因导致这个问题的?------解决方案--------------------频繁inser...
93
热度 -
[Oracle管理] 相同机器上2个不同用户使用sqlplus一个用户能使用,另外的报错了
相同机器下2个不同用户使用sqlplus一个用户能使用,另外的报错了。同个IP的机器上面2个不同用户使用sqlplus连接同个实例下的数据库,一个能成功连接,一个连接失败并产生CORE文件。报错提示如下:%sqlplusltsysdb3/ltsysdb3@oraocs11605910:map:Per...
47
热度 -
[Oracle管理] pl/sql 警告: 创建的过程带有编译异常
pl/sql警告:创建的过程带有编译错误。1createorreplaceprocedureadd_employee2(enonumber,namevarchar2,salnumber,3jobvarchar2default'CLERK',dnonumber)4is5--declare6eexcep...
534
热度